As discussed during the dispatch call, police responded to a report of a man attempting to break into his ex-partner's apartment at the Westerly Apartments near Clay Rd in Houston. The suspect was reported to be intoxicated and driving a Ford F-150. The caller said the victim was alone in the apartment. No weapons were reported.
